:具有结构简单,可靠,安装方便:通用性强,是一种广泛使用的密封件,改变材质,能适用多种不同介质的泵类产品。摩擦付配对材料有石墨对陶瓷,陶瓷对陶瓷,碳化硅对硬质合金等,用户也可自行提出磨擦付配对材料。
应用范围 :
轴径尺寸: 0.375~3.000’’, 12~85mm
技术参数:
单端面密封
非平衡型
单弹簧
动环: Carbon/SiC/TC
静环: Ceramic/SiC/TC
辅助密封: NBR/FPM/EPDM/Neoprene
弹簧及其他金属部件: SS304/SS316/SS316Ti
密封腔压力: ≤1.6Mpa
密封腔温度: -40~200 ℃
线速度: ≤15 m/Sec
